Acorns 2018: Gillian Duthie, cluster general manager, Jurys Inn, Edinburgh

Cluster general manager, Jurys Inn, Edinburgh

Nominator Samantha Shepherd, head of HR

Proudest moment "Being awarded the Master Innholder scholarship to attend the general manager programme at Cornell in January 2018. It exposed me to outstanding hospitality professionals at an Ivy League institution."

Biggest inspiration "Both my parents encouraged me to believe I can do anything if I put my mind to it, and I use this with my teams to nurture a strong, target-driven environment."

Ambition "To be managing director of a hotel chain one day. My other goal is to share my knowledge and show people what a fantastic and rewarding career choice hospitality can be."

After joining Jurys Inn as a graduate in 2010, Gillian Duthie worked in several roles across the portfolio, driving consistent results in improved customer service scores and positive EBITDA conversions month-on-month. Her obvious potential vaulted her onto the company's management training programme, which she completed in August 2016, becoming interim general manager at Jurys Inn Sheffield. By the following April, she had been promoted to take the helm at the Edinburgh hotel.

Last year, Duthie and her team delivered a 96% occupancy level, achieved £9 year-on-year growth in average daily rate, 50% EBITDA at year-end and £600,000 over budgeted sales.

What makes Duthie a great manager is that she goes the extra mile to develop others, getting involved in programmes and acting as an ambassador and mentor. She uses her free time to visit schools and universities, offering students work placements and inspiring younger people to consider hospitality as a career.

Her professional development has reached a high point, having been awarded the Master Innholders' scholarship for the prestigious general manager programme at Cornell, New York, this year.

Edward Gallier, head of learning and development, says: "We expect her to continue to develop as the company grows. If a leader has followers, Gillian has an army of them in her hotel team and in the peers she is always happy to support and share learning experiences with."
